When purchasing new software, two or more candidate systems are chosen and ranked using an evaluation tool to determine the best solution. The ranking process requires careful evaluation of system features, vendor credibility and reliability in the market, peer-company reviews, due diligence reviews, and overall software fit to the company goals and plans.

Weight your company requirements

The following criteria are provided for assigning weights to the PPM tool evaluation aid. Not all system functionality may be required or wanted, but you should decide what is important to your company. Use your own judgment ranking each element. The weights refer to the functionality a company is looking for in a system. The score candidate features refer to the functionality the software has to offer.

Importance of Criterion to Your Company

Weight
Not needed, not important, or already provided by your existing tools 
Nice, but of minor importance; not having would result in minimal loss
Useful; not having would result in some loss and/or extra work
Important; not having would result in significant loss and/or extra work
Extremely important; not having would result in major loss and/or much extra work
Essential; not having disqualifies the tool E

Project Portfolio Management Tool Evaluation Aid

Data Management

Weight

1 Easy to create, change, delete, and view projects and project data.

2 Accommodates all project types and project information

3 Supports entry of annotative comments and appending documents, images, and links for project documentation

4 Accommodates hundreds/thousands of projects 

5 Supports data import from your existing systems and databases (e.g., planning, financial systems)

6 Supports data export to your existing systems and databases

7 Supports dependency links among projects

8 Provides data cut-and-paste, project cloning, and data roll-over

9 Provides completeness/error checks and data warnings

10 Allows multiple portfolios and portfolio hierarchies (parent-child links)

11 Allows dynamic portfolios (portfolios defined based on latest project data)

12 Provides search, filter, and sort

13 Provides data archiving

14 Provides statistical analysis of historical data (e.g., trend analysis)

Governance and Security
Weight

15 Accommodates hundreds/thousands of users

16 Provides security (encryption), controlled access and change privileges, and audit trail (who changed what and when)

17 Provides PPM workflow guidance, status, and progress reporting

18 Able to slice, dice, and aggregate data with ability to load and change aggregation hierarchies

19 Easy to generate useful, understandable, schedulable displays and reports

20 Provides dashboard views plus ability to drill down

21 Allows users to configure/customize/format views, graphs, and reports

22 Provides document management (document storage, read, save-as, check-in, check-out, version control, history, etc.)

23 Supports multiple languages and currencies

Communication and Collaboration

24 Supports mass communication and notification (via home page bulletin board, mass e-mails, etc.)

25 Provides targeted communication and notification (selective, rule-based notifications via e-mail)

26 Supports real-time group communication (e.g., on-line chats, discussion forums, instant messaging)

Help and Training

27 Tool delivered with training for installation and operation

28 Tool incorporates help features (e.g., mouse roll-over, documentation, educational videos, on-line training)

Delivery

29 Provides desired delivery platform (on-demand service, desktop installation, web-based, etc.)

30 Supports your server and workstation operating systems and database environment

Vendor

31 Vendor has expertise (in PPM, your industry, etc.)

32 Vendor can be counted on to provide on-going support (maintenance, enhancements, warranties, escrow policy, etc.)
